We present some general results for the time-dependent mass Hamiltonian problem with H=-{1/2}e^{-2\nu}\partial_{xx} +h^{(2)}(t)e^{2\nu}x^2. This Hamiltonian corresponds to a time-dependent mass (TM) Schr\"odinger equation with the restriction that there are only P^2 and X^2 terms. We give the specific transformations to a different quantum Schr\"odinger(TQ) equation and to a different time-dependent oscillator (TO) equation. For each Schr\"odinger system, we give the Lie algebra of space-time symmetries and (x,t) representations for number states, coherent states, and squeezed states. These general results include earlier work as special cases.
